Electrocardiography During Rest

A stationary electrocardiogram (ECG), also known as an electrocardiogram at rest, heart's electrical activity over time. During this examination, electrodes get positioned on your chest, arms, and legs to detect the subtle electrical impulses produced read more by your heart. This important information provides insights into your heart's structure and function.

A resting ECG is helpful in identifying arrhythmias, coronary artery disease, and cardiomyopathy.

It also facilitates physicians to monitor the response to treatment for existing heart conditions.

Observing Vital Signs with a Telemetry ECG

Telemetry electrocardiograms (ECGs) provide a robust tool for proactively monitoring patient vital signs. By transmitting ECG data wirelessly, healthcare providers can precisely assess cardiac rhythm and identify abnormalities in real time. This technology allows for constant monitoring, enabling timely interventions and improving patient care. In addition to ECG data, telemetry systems can often also monitor other vital signs, such as heart rate, blood pressure, and respiration rate, providing a comprehensive view of the patient's health.

Continuous ECG Recording: Understanding the Basics

Ambulatory electrocardiography (ECG) monitoring, also known as Holter monitoring, delivers a valuable tool for diagnosing heart rhythm abnormalities. This non-invasive technique involves wearing a portable ECG device for a specified period, allowing physicians to track the patient's ECG signals over an extended duration. The recorded data can help identify various cardiac conditions, including arrhythmias, tachycardia, and conduction disorders.

  • Advantages of ambulatory ECG monitoring include its mobility and ability to detect intermittent or infrequent events.
  • Analyzing the recorded ECG data requires specialized knowledge, typically performed by a cardiologist or electrophysiologist.
  • Outcomes based on the ECG monitoring data may include medication adjustments, lifestyle modifications, or further tests.

Ambulatory ECG monitoring plays a crucial role in the care of cardiac conditions, providing valuable insights into heart rhythm and aiding in the development of suitable treatment plans.
